Topical Standardized Rosemary Oil (2%)
Standardized botanical serum containing rosmarinic acid and caffeine shown non-inferior to Minoxidil for hair regrowth without pruritus.
A randomized comparative trial by Panahi et al. (2015) in 100 patients with androgenetic alopecia proved that standardized rosemary oil produced an equivalent significant increase in hair count at 6 months compared to minoxidil 2%, with significantly less scalp itching.

Topical Standardized Rosemary Oil (2%) Safety Matrix
Absolute Contraindications (Do Not Use)
- •Known allergy to rosemary or Lamiaceae family
- •Open wounds or raw inflamed scalp
Pharmacological & Supplement Interactions
No high-risk pharmacokinetic interactions documented.
